The Big Identity Crisis with Caleb Curl

In this episode, The Stranded Phase tunes in to the male perspective with entrepreneur and founder of “Building with Caleb”, Caleb Curl.

Join the conversation as Caleb reveals the reality of being a man in today’s society and his own personal deep dive into himself and his relationship with God. From identity crisis to abstinence, don’t miss this refreshing perspective on the male condition and why we all need to start pouring in to our own cups.

KEY POINTS:

  • How Covid-19 allowed Caleb to get back to himself
  • Why men don’t have the opportunity to complain
  • Seeking extrinsic validation and identity
  • Putting God at the top of your hierarchy
  • Caleb’s abstinence journey
  • What is “Building with Caleb”?

QUOTABLES:

“There's a big identity crisis and that's why a lot of people are struggling with anxiety and depression. Because again, all of their value is outside of themselves. We're full of what other people have told us we should be.”
